Mura Fortificate di Deddera
Mura Fortificate di Deddera is an archaeological site in Noto, Syracuse, Sicily. Mura Fortificate di Deddera is situated nearby to the ruins Casa Giampaolo, as well as near the peak Cozzo Aguglia.Places in the Area
